Breed Overview

Small, sturdy working terrier with a dense, shaggy wiry coat, specifically bred for a friendly, non-quarrelsome temperament while maintaining robust health and working ability Originating from England, this medium-sized dog has developed recognizable breed traits.

Appearance & Size

The Lucas Terrier is a medium-sized dog. It has a medium-length coat. Adults typically weigh around Male: 6-9; Female: 5-9 kg and stand near Male: 25-32; Female: 23-30 cm. Its appearance makes it recognizable among dog breeds.
